4 Introduction At TAFE Queensland, anything s possible. The benefits of tertiary study are well recognised and TAFE is an integral part of that picture. The supportive environment offered by TAFE prepares many people for university-level qualifications and provides credit and reduced study time at university along the way. Increasingly, professionals, high-achieving university graduates and people from a wide variety of backgrounds are also turning to TAFE for the quality, value-for-money training that provides the challenges and practical programs they are seeking. TAFE Queensland has developed strong links with universities. Credit transfer arrangements are in place between TAFE Queensland and all the major Queensland (and some interstate) universities across a broad range of vocational training areas. Am I eligible? This publication helps you to locate information about credit transfer arrangements between the whole of TAFE Queensland (that is, qualifications available at any of the TAFE institutes) and various Queensland universities. In many cases, individual TAFE institutes have separate arrangements with Queensland universities in addition to those covered in this publication. TAFE also gives credit for university study you may have completed. For further details contact the relevant institute. International students This publication is primarily for domestic students. However, where programs are open for international student enrolments and both the relevant TAFE and university are registered through CRICOS, credit may apply. Not all dual awards apply. Contact the international area of the TAFE and university concerned for more information. How do I apply? Before enrolling, you should always contact both the relevant TAFE institute and the relevant university to make sure you have the correct and up-to-date information, and to find out the necessary application procedures. See page 5 for university contact details and page 31 for TAFE institute contact details. What types of credit are there when moving from TAFE to university? Credit transfer can be: Block credit: Credit for a whole year or stage of a university qualification. This credit is awarded for the whole of the TAFE qualification and does not depend on any specific units of competency or modules. Specified credit: Credit is based on the student having a completed TAFE qualification that includes specified units of competency or modules which are then mapped to particular components within the university qualification. Unspecified credit: Credit for components of a university qualification, comprising elective or other optional components only. This may be up to the equivalent of a whole year but usually not all of the first year of a university qualification. Some applicants may have grounds for credit transfer other than those listed in this publication. Students who believe they may qualify for credit transfer should make individual application to the relevant university. Remember that availability of credit does not guarantee entry into a university qualification often there are restricted numbers of places available at university, and sometimes there are additional prerequisites necessary for entry. Some TAFE programs, for which guidelines or formal agreements have been established, are no longer current. However, they remain listed (indicated with a single asterisk) as the university will continue to give credit to TAFE students holding these older qualifications. Can I get credit when I apply to study at TAFE? Many university graduates undertake further studies at TAFE Queensland to give them additional practical knowledge and skills they can use in the workplace. Each TAFE institute will be able to advise if any credit applies to university graduates or other people applying to study at TAFE. TAFE also offers Recognition of Prior Learning (RPL), which is a process to recognise your formal or informal training and education, work experience or general life experience. 26 Other pathways to university Getting into university In order to get into university, at the very least you will need a Tertiary Entrance Rank or an OP (Overall Position score from Queensland senior schooling). There may also be prerequisites or other requirements. You may also be eligible for credit for any TAFE studies you have completed, which may help reduce your study time and cost at university level. You should always check all the details with the relevant university and the relevant TAFE institute. This publication concentrates on information about getting credit for your TAFE studies, but there are other ways in which TAFE Queensland can help you on your pathway to university. For further information on getting into university, consult the website of the Queensland Tertiary Admissions Centre: Adult Tertiary Preparation Program The Certificate IV in Adult Tertiary Preparation Program offers students the opportunity to satisfy university prerequisites. Successful completion of this program provides a Tertiary Entrance Rank that is used by universities to select students for their programs. Depending on your performance in the Adult Tertiary Preparation Program, you may achieve a Tertiary Entrance Rank of up to 91 (which is approximately equivalent to OP 6). If you combine your performance in the Adult Tertiary Preparation Program with results in the Special Tertiary Admissions Test (a special aptitude test that demonstrates your potential for tertiary study), your Tertiary Entrance Rank can increase to 98 (which is approximately equivalent to OP 2). If undertaking an Adult Tertiary Preparation Program at TAFE, it is recommended that you consider including the course university study skills, as you may obtain credit at some universities for their study skills preparatory courses. Improve your Tertiary Entrance Rank Studies in Certificate (III or IV), Diploma, Advanced Diploma or Associate Degree programs at TAFE Queensland may also provide a pathway to most universities by potentially improving your Tertiary Entrance Rank. The table below shows minimum Tertiary Entrance Ranks that may be given for successful completion of TAFE Certificates (III or IV), Diplomas, Advanced Diplomas or Associate Degrees. Competency-Based Training with Performance Level Assessment can lead to an increased Tertiary Entrance Rank. For more information on Tertiary Entrance Ranks derived in this manner, please contact the Tertiary Placement and Performance Unit on telephone (07) Some universities also accord bonus ranks for completion of TAFE qualifications. Queensland University of Technology and Griffith University for example, will allocate a minimum ranking of 87 (OP 8) if you finish a diploma and a minimum ranking of 93 (OP 5) when you complete an advanced diploma. Contact the universities for details of any such bonus schemes. Griffith University will allocate these rankings only for study at Brisbane North, Metropolitan South, Gold Coast and Sunshine Coast Institutes of TAFE, Southbank Institute of Technology and SkillsTech Australia. Dual awards In many cases, credit transfer arrangements are incorporated in dual awards. That is, you can choose to study a combined diploma/degree program and have a guaranteed place in the university program once you successfully complete your TAFE studies. You don t have to reapply through the Queensland Tertiary Admissions Centre (QTAC); you can gain practical experience and you may be able to complete the whole program in the time it takes to do a degree. One of the other benefits of a dual award is the combination of practical hands-on skills with theoretical knowledge, which is always highly valued by employers. With a dual award qualification, you may also be able to get part-time work in your chosen field while you continue to study for your degree. Different TAFE institutes have different dual awards with different universities. Dual awards across TAFE Queensland are listed on the following pages.
